Mars Gremmen was born in Nijmegen, The Netherlands, in 1969. He started his comics career publishing 'Meneer Foutjes' in Sjors & Sjimmie Stripblad together with Kees de Boer from 1994 to 1997. During this period, he also wrote a couple of scripts for the 'Sjors en Sjimmie' comic. This was followed by 'Trix', a comic published in Sjors en Sjimmie Stripblad as well as Sjosji from 1995 to 1999. |

He also collaborated with Peter de Wit on a couple of pages of 'De Familie Fortuin' and made 'Popi de Clown' for Striparazzi. For magazine Hello You! Gremmen made 'Captain Tom And His Mom', which was followed by 'The Girl is Mine', a comic that has been published in albums by Silvester in 2004. Older episodes of the strip are published under the title 'Cette Fille est A Moi!' in the Belgian monthly Farfelu. |

For the Dutch astma foundation, he created the comic strip 'Max & Manfred' and for computer magazine Macfan, he produced 'Mac & Maggie'. Other creations by Gremmen are 'De Red@ctie' for Veronica Magazine and 'De Ontdekkers' for National Geographic Junior. |

He writes the scripts of 'Galaktika' in Flo' monthly (art by Maarten vande Wiele). Besides comics, Mars Gremmen has also written scenarios, done advertising work and drawn storyboards for a number of films, including Dick Maas' 'Down' and Esmé Lammers' 'Tom & Thomas'. He also did caricatures for the animation series 'Café de Wereld' and for Veronica Magazine. |
